Output 2921c63f05994a7754b4d8e883677ce0c56218281ba83133a27c04e0bf7a94a3:0

value
19686
script pubkey
OP_0 OP_PUSHBYTES_20 a7b4469168738e7ddb26641ea36e148d5f603960
address
bc1q576ydytgww88mkexvs02xms5340kqwtq3hpf90
transaction
2921c63f05994a7754b4d8e883677ce0c56218281ba83133a27c04e0bf7a94a3
spent
true